import {QuickFix, QuickFixQueryInformation, Refactoring, CanProvideFixResponse} from "../quickFix";
import * as ast from "../../modules/astUtils";
const EOL = '\n';
function getClassAndInterfaceName(error: ts.Diagnostic) {
var errorText: string = ts.flattenDiagnosticMessageText(error.messageText, EOL);
var match = errorText.match(/Class \'(\w+)\' incorrectly implements interface \'(\w+)\'./);
// safety
if (!match || match.length !== 3) return;
var [, className, interfaceName] = match;
return { className, interfaceName };
}
export class ImplementInterface implements QuickFix {
key = ImplementInterface.name;
canProvideFix(info: QuickFixQueryInformation): CanProvideFixResponse {
var relevantError = info.positionErrors.filter(x=> x.code == ts.Diagnostics.Class_0_incorrectly_implements_interface_1.code)[0];
if (!relevantError) return;
if (info.positionNode.kind !== ts.SyntaxKind.Identifier) return;
var match = getClassAndInterfaceName(relevantError);
if (!match) return;
var {className, interfaceName} = match;
return { display: `Implement members of ${interfaceName} in ${className}` };
}
provideFix(info: QuickFixQueryInformation): Refactoring[] {
var relevantError = info.positionErrors.filter(x=> x.code == ts.Diagnostics.Class_0_incorrectly_implements_interface_1.code)[0];
if (!relevantError) return;
if (info.positionNode.kind !== ts.SyntaxKind.Identifier) return;
var match = getClassAndInterfaceName(relevantError);
var {className, interfaceName} = match;
// Get all the members of the interface:
let interfaceTarget = <ts.InterfaceDeclaration>ast.getNodeByKindAndName(info.program, ts.SyntaxKind.InterfaceDeclaration, className);
// The class that we are trying to add stuff to
let classTarget = <ts.ClassDeclaration>ast.getNodeByKindAndName(info.program, ts.SyntaxKind.ClassDeclaration, className);
// Then the last brace
let braces = classTarget.getChildren().filter(x=> x.kind == ts.SyntaxKind.CloseBraceToken);
let lastBrace = braces[braces.length - 1];
// And the correct indent
var indentLength = info.service.getIndentationAtPosition(
classTarget.getSourceFile().fileName, lastBrace.getStart(), info.project.configFile.project.formatCodeOptions);
var indent = Array(indentLength + info.formatOptions.indentSize + 1).join(' ');
let refactorings: Refactoring[] = [];
//
// The code for the error is actually from typeChecker.checkTypeRelatedTo so investigate that code more
// also look at the code from the mixin PR on ms/typescript
//
// And add stuff after the last brace
// let refactoring: Refactoring = {
// span: {
// start: firstBrace.end,
// length: 0
// },
// newText: `${EOL}${indent}${identifierName}: ${typeString};`,
// filePath: targetDeclaration.getSourceFile().fileName
// };
return refactorings;
}
}
